Understanding Polyferric Sulfate

This inorganic polymeric coagulant is produced by the hydrolysis of iron salts, resulting in a product that outperforms traditional coagulants like alum and ferric chloride. Its unique properties make it an efficient option for various water treatment processes, especially in removing suspended solids and contaminants.

Key Advantages of Using Polyferric Sulfate

One of the main benefits of polyferric sulfate is its cost-effectiveness. The enhanced coagulation performance allows for lower dosages compared to conventional chemicals, leading to savings on both the product and associated handling costs. Additionally, polyferric sulfate generates less sludge, a significant advantage for facilities looking to minimize waste disposal costs.

Improved Water Quality

The versatility of polyferric sulfate shines in its ability to adjust to different pH levels efficiently. Unlike traditional coagulants that may depend heavily on specific conditions, polyferric sulfate remains effective across a broader range of pH levels, ensuring consistent water quality regardless of incoming water conditions.

Environmental Benefits

The decreased sludge production is not only a cost-saving measure but also an environmental benefit. With less waste to manage, water treatment facilities can reduce their carbon footprint and contribute to a more sustainable approach to water management. Furthermore, polyferric sulfate is less hazardous than many traditional coagulants, making it safer for staff and the environment.

Applications of Polyferric Sulfate in Water Treatment

Polyferric sulfate is utilized across various sectors, including municipal water treatment, industrial wastewater treatment, and even in the production of drinking water. Its effectiveness in treating different types of water makes it an essential tool for water managers aiming to tackle specific challenges, such as high turbidity or the presence of organic pollutants.

Getting Started with Polyferric Sulfate

Adopting polyferric sulfate begins with pilot testing to determine the optimal dosage and conditions specific to your facility. Collaborating with a chemical supplier experienced in water treatment solutions can guide you through the transition, ensuring a seamless integration into existing processes. Training staff on new handling procedures and monitoring systems is also crucial for successful implementation.
